Vito Coppola has once again declared his love as he shared a new joint message with his dance partner Sarah Hadland as their Strictly Come Dancing journey continues.

The pair have returned to training this week after making it through to another week in the BBC One dance contest. Sarah and Vito wore matching colourful pink and yellow outfits for their latest performance, a Samba to Do It Do It Again by Rafaella Carrà, over the weekend.

While Sarah was called a "force" by Motsi Mabuse and head judge Shirley Ballas hailed her as "an absolute charm to watch", some Strcitly fans felt the actress and the Italian dancer weren't fairly rewarded for their efforts despite a very respectable 32 points out of a possible 40.
